    You should think about competition. There is no secret how to quickly and easy get ranked higher. You can try to go into less-competitive niche or try to find some very good keywords which are frequently searched by users but not too much competitive (e. g. don't try to rank for "web hosting" but for something like "quality web hosting service in New York".

    Search engine optimization is what you are looking for and it is not something that would deliver results overnight. It is a gradual process and has a gestation period for a couple of months, especially for new websites. As already pointed, ranking on long tail keywords is a good option and would also benefit of qualified traffic. Once you have established these rankings you could start work to rank on more generic keywords.

    Try building some good solid links right off the bat! THis will tell Google that you are a semi trusted site to start out because you are found through a trusted and authoritative site in your niche. If google finds you first through some random directory or a low ranking site, then you will be put into that neighborhood of sites because you are telling google that is who you are and that is what you are like. You need to tell the big G that you can hang with the big Guys and rank high and thats what will usually happen.
